SCOTTSDALE, Ariz. — What does it really take to be a top-performing chief investment officer in 2025?
Taking the stage at Citywire RIA’s CIO Summit on Thursday afternoon, CIOs Mary Kathryn (MK) Campion of $5bn Avior Wealth Management and Peter Lazaroff of $6.4bn Plancorp took listeners under the hood to share what they’ve learned over their careers.
In assuming leadership roles at large RIAs, the duo noted the importance of clear communication and remaining thoughtful in making connections, asking for feedback and gathering responses from others.
‘Always ask the question so it causes other people in the room to think and to consider why the question was asked,’ Campion said. ‘Because of the groupthink that goes on, I think it’s really important to empower people who aren’t asking the questions to feel good about the fact that somebody else is asking the question they wanted to ask but didn’t.’
